Score 91/100 · Drink 2024-2030, Anne Krebiehl MW, Vinous, Jun 2024
The 2022 Pinot Noir Alte Reben was harvested from some vines planted in the late 1970s and some 20-year-old vines in Inzersdorf. A third of the fruit was destemmed, but the berries were left whole; the rest was whole-bunch-fermented, then matured in 500-liter barrels with thick staves. Smoke and vanilla are the first aromas on the nose, speaking of wood rather than fruit. The palate brings in ripe, juicy cherry fruit with some oak tannin, a tender texture, freshness and smoothness. Despite the oak impression, a lovely vein of acidity makes this fine-boned wine shine. This is a slender, bright Pinot with a fine structure. (Bone-dry)
